add to homeschool summary:
We combine subjects in a lot of areas.  We read a piece of literature such as Little House in the Big Woods and talk about the author, illustrator, whether the story is true or exaggerated(it was written from childhood memories), the author's purpose, new vocabulary in the book.......but we also use it as a springboard to add some history.  We talk about that time period.  We compared life then to now, and researched  things we didn't understand in the book.  We drew pictures and did crafts related to the book.  They got practice with handwriting doing their lapbook pieces. We listened to music to complement it, and talked a bit about music history.  We did a bit of science when we studied the animals discussed in the big woods.  We also used it as a way to discuss character development-how the children behaved, what was expected of them, the moral lessons in the book.  In this one example we studied literature, vocabulary, handwriting, history, music,science and art. I try to incorporate other subjects as often as I can, and the combinations vary, but I think it really aids in their learning.
